Studies have shown that milk tea contains a large amount of trans fatty acids, which will increase the level of low-density lipoprotein cholesterol in the blood, while also reducing the level of high-density lipoprotein cholesterol that can prevent heart disease, increasing the risk of coronary heart disease. The probability of trans fatty acids causing cardiovascular disease is 3 to 5 times that of saturated fatty acids. Trans fatty acids also increase the viscosity of human blood and easily lead to thrombosis. Trans fatty acids also have adverse effects on infants and young children in their growth and development period and growing teenagers.

Since newborn babies need to get nutrition from breast milk, if mothers drink milk tea during confinement, they will ingest trans fatty acids in milk tea, which will indirectly harm the growth and development of the baby. Therefore, it is recommended that pregnant women drink less or no milk tea during confinement, pay attention to the nutritional balance of their daily diet, and the health of the body is the most important.

Milk tea should be drunk with caution during breastfeeding. If mothers can resist not drinking it, it is best not to drink it. If mothers are greedy, they can drink one cup a week. Because authentic milk tea is made of tea and milk, the tannic acid and caffeine contained in tea are substances that breastfeeding mothers should not take, and inauthentic milk tea contains pigments and flavors. Therefore, whether it is authentic or inauthentic milk tea, the substances contained in it will affect the mother's health. The most important thing is that if the mother takes too much, it will penetrate into the breast milk. After the baby absorbs these substances, it will affect the development of the nervous system and organs.

Precautions for drinking milk tea during confinement

1. Real milk tea has the nutrients of milk, including protein and amino acids. Tea also contains tea polyphenols, tea catechins, vitamins, etc., which can help postpartum women remove greasiness, aid digestion, and eliminate fatigue. However, most of the milk tea on the market contain harmful substances such as flavors and trans fatty acids, so it is recommended that you make it yourself. Do not buy milk tea powder in supermarkets.

2. Milk tea cannot be consumed with eggs because the tannic acid in milk tea will reduce the body's absorption of protein.

3. Many mothers like to add ingredients such as coconut flakes, pearls or tapioca pearls to milk tea. These ingredients are not recommended for mothers who are breastfeeding or in confinement after childbirth.

The main ingredients of milk tea are tea, milk and sugar. You cannot drink tea during the confinement period. The tannic acid in tea will affect the body's absorption of iron and cause anemia in new mothers. Tea contains caffeine, which can easily excite the brain of new mothers and is not conducive to rest and physical recovery. In addition, for breastfeeding mothers, drinking too much tea will cause the baby to be overexcited and often cry and not sleep. Therefore, it is not recommended to drink milk tea during the confinement period.

If you really want to drink milk tea, most of the milk teas available on the market are made from tea, creamer, and flavors. They are not only high in calories, but also harmful to your health. Therefore, it is not recommended to buy them directly on the market. It is better to make them at home. Use water made from better tea and add milk to stir. If you like sweetness, you can add honey. This kind of homemade milk tea is not recommended for frequent drinking, but it is okay to drink one or two cups occasionally.

The correct way to drink milk tea during breastfeeding

1. Control the amount of drinking

Breastfeeding mothers can drink no more than one cup of milk tea a week, because the amount of dangerous substances in a cup of milk tea cannot penetrate into breast milk, and the baby will not be affected when feeding. If a breastfeeding mother drinks a lot of milk tea, the caffeine in the milk tea will make the baby overexcited and cry at night. Moreover, some pigments and flavors not only cannot improve the quality of breast milk and bring nutrition to the baby, but also affect the baby's growth and development. If it is a highly sweet milk tea, then the breast milk will also have a sweet taste. At this time, the baby's stomach is not suitable for highly sweet substances, which will cause gastrointestinal discomfort to the baby. Therefore, breastfeeding mothers must control the dosage of milk tea and avoid drinking a lot.

2. Choose high-quality milk tea

If breastfeeding mothers drink milk tea, since no matter what kind of milk tea is not nutritious, they must choose a milk tea that has the least impact on health. You can choose branded milk tea, and it is not advisable to buy it from small shops on the street. Do not drink bottled or canned milk tea in convenience stores. Some milk teas also contain ingredients such as coconut flakes, pearls, and sago, which are not suitable for breastfeeding mothers to add.

Warm reminder: Because breastfeeding mothers should avoid raw and cold food, they are forbidden to drink iced milk tea.
